The Race for Life, for those who don't know, is a national event organised annually, at different venues around the country, for women who want to run, jog or walk an organised route and raise money for Cancer Research at the same time.
As my wife, Julie, lost her mum to this terrible disease, she, and a couple of friends, Lisa and Erica, decided to do their bit.
In freezing cold, and soaking wet conditions, these brilliant ladies completed the 3 mile walk in just over 35 minutes.
